Mitsubishi UFJ Financial shares rose 4.5% this afternoon to a price of $14.15. The stock is still trading within range of its average target price of $13.74, and over the last 52 weeks, it has recorded a 30.4% performance. Analysts have given the Large-Cap Commercial Banking stock target prices ranging from $13.67876 to $13.8 dollars per share, with an average rating of hold.
Mitsubishi UFJ Financial's short interest — meaning the percentage of the share float that is being shorted — is lower than average at 0.1%. The stock's short ratio is 1.4. At 0.0%, the company's rate of insider ownership does not indicate that management is heavily invested in the corporation.
Another number to watch is the company's rate of institutional share ownership, which now stands at 2.9%. In conclusion, we believe there is negative market sentiment regarding Mitsubishi UFJ Financial.
